#297 – Illinois Homegrow: Can Medical Patients Actually Buy Cannabis Seeds? 02.07.2026

Illinois law has allowed qualifying medical cannabis patients to purchase cannabis seeds from licensed dispensaries since adult-use legalization took effect, but six years later, patients still can't buy them. #286 - Illinois Cannabis Omnibus Passes the House: What Happens Next? 01.06.2026

The Illinois House has passed SB 3222, a sweeping cannabis omnibus bill that would increase possession limits, expand medical patient access, allow dispensaries to stay open until 2 a.m., authorize drive-thrus, create new opportunities for social equity transporters, and establish a new framework for hemp regulation.
